Alpine Rock-Cress vs Rough chervil
Arabis alpina compared with Chaerophyllum temulum
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Alpine Rock-Cress | Rough chervil |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Brassicales (Brassicales) | Apiales (Apiales) |
| Family | Brassicaceae | Apiaceae |
| Genus | Arabis | Chaerophyllum |
| Species | Arabis alpina | Chaerophyllum temulum |
Evolutionary Relationship
Alpine Rock-Cress and Rough chervil share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
